M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
e-learning technology have enabled
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in classes via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
subjects that
technology-enhanced learning institutions
are having to struggle with
now that blended learning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
How can participants
make sure that
the education provided by these
massively open online courses is
tolerable?
How can institutions
certify that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ach MOOC classes?
What business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Harvard University to conduct these MOOC courses?
What teaching practices and experimental assessment strategies are optimal?
How can stakeholders
handle
poor
motivation and high
student dropout rates?
As online learning becomes more
procurable there is a
increasing
desire
to better understand how
these MOOC courses are being conducted.
Academics
and numerous other
participants
need
to better grasp
these
interesting new open educational
initiatives.
Public servants want
to grasp how
these MOOC classes
can be enhanced.
To handle this
demand for
facts
the stimulating new book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
offers a critical analysis of
these online MOOCs and other open educational resource topics.
This scholarly new book
also discusses the
most important controversies associated with
massively open online courses and open education resources (OER).
